A 1,062-piece LEGO set of the BD-1 recon droid from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order will be released in August. The construction model, which costs one hundred euros, is 31 cm high and will have a rotatable head and adjustable limbs.

BD-1 was introduced to the Star Wars universe in 2019 by the game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order. The droid that accompanies main character Cal Kestis in the game will make his comeback in 2023 in the successor to that game: Star Wars Jedi: Survivor.

If you don’t want to wait until then, you can start in August the LEGO model. The set with number 75335 is for sale from August 1 for 100 euros. According to the manufacturer’s description, the droid’s head can be tilted in all directions “for a cute look”. At the back of the headstock are “translucent parts that indicate BD-1’s tuning.”

LEGO brought in recent years numerous Star Wars sets ranging from small sets that cost a few tenners to large construction models of the AT-AT and Millennium Falcon, which sell for 800 euros.
